James Gibson
James G. Sarasota, Florida Reported 2 years ago
The holiday season is upon us in Sarasota, Florida and the fish seem to know it. Our fishing charter customers had success targeting Snook, Redfish, Trout and Jacks in the shallow flats of Sarasota bay. As water temperatures dropped we found fish congregated on low tides in deeper mud holes in the buttonwood bay area on the back side of Longboat Key. On higher tides we found fish on top of shallow oyster bars around the bully creek area near the Sarasota airport. The nearshore fishing in Sarasota was also hot on the public reefs in front of Siesta, Lido and Longboat Key. Our customers enjoyed catch and clean fishing charters catching Kingfish, Triple tail, Cobia and Snappers.

James Gibson
James G. Sarasota, Florida Reported 2 years ago
It's finally Fall in Sarasota and the water temperatures are slowly dropping. Sarasota Bay has been full of action the past few weeks with water temperatures in the mid to low 80 degrees.
Customers have been enjoying quick action catching Trout, Jacks and Mackeral along the deeper grass flats. We have also been having great luck targeting Snook and Redfish along the mangrove islands near major creek systems. They key has been fishing the small fry bait being pushing to the surface.
